Bishop Bans Fund Raising That Harms Human Embryos

WINDSOR, Ontario, MAY 12, 2004 (Zenit.org).- Catholic students who raise funds for the Canadian Cancer Society will have to ensure their donations are not used to fund research that uses human embryos to find cures for such diseases as leukemia, a bishop said.

In a letter to directors of education, Bishop Ronald Fabbro of the London Diocese said while Catholics can continue to support the Canadian Cancer Society because “they do all sorts of good works.”

But Catholics must ensure the money being donated is not used for controversial research that causes embryos to die, the bishop said, according to a National Post report today.
